    Storm in a tea cup. No one will cancel NAFTA. This is just stupid politicians attempting to pander to protectionist sentiments during a close election. Ohio is one of the old line manufacturing states and there is just a 2% spread for next week's primary election so both sides are attempting to pander to union voters.

    Both Obama and Clinton would promise the union men the moon and stars in order to win but in the end nothing will change.
